A high speed transmission system transfers data streams over a plurality
of data links. Each data link may carry a number of bit streams. On the
transmitting end, multiplexers serialize the bit streams, which are then
transmitted to the receiving end. A clock signal is not transmitted over
the optical link. Instead, an indication of the appropriate clock signal
frequency and phase is embedded in the transmitted data. At the receiving
end, a clock recovery circuit generates a clock signal of an appropriate
frequency and phase based on the embedded indication. The new clock
signal is used to sample and reconstruct the original data streams.
